Variations of the Paella with Sauerkraut series, 2014. Collage and painting on studio waste and other types of material. The artist who works with the collage technique is always attentive to the material that surrounds him, as some may interest him in different ways. Especially the papers and the different textures catch her eye: an image in an old magazine, curiously crumpled wrapping papers, tickets, stamps, bags… Such material is added to the studio's waste, kept for years, in the belief that one day they could be used for something. Also colored papers of various textures are bought just because they carry a possibility. The material collected and organized into surrounding compositions is inscribed with the artist's line, such as calligraphy, graphics or doodles. The typographic dimension ends the process of artisanal, graphic and alchemical transmutation of matter into art.
